Descaling (continued)
18
21. Allow the solution to run through the
wand for 1 minute. Return the dial to the
stand-by (
) position.
22. Turn the dial to the espresso
( ) setting
and allow the remaining solution in the
water reservoir to run through the brewing
head.
23. Remove the water reservoir from the
machine and rinse thoroughly under
running water, ensuring that all traces of
the descaling solution is removed. Fill the
water reservoir with clean water and place
onto the machine.
24. Run two (2) full water reservoirs through
the brewing head. Refill the water reservoir
and run the steam nozzle for 4-5 minutes.
Note: Ensure that you continue to run water
through the machine until the water runs clean
and clear.
25. When this is finished, remove the water
reservoir and set aside. Remove the water
containers and give the machine a good
wipe over.
26. Turn the machine upside down. The
machine should now be on the warming
plate resting on the cloth/tea towel once
again.
Important: The brewing head will be hot from
the descaling process. Allow this to cool down
before replacing any parts.
27. Carefully replace the rubber seal, filter,
washer and screw. Tighten well.
28. Turn the machine upright, so that it is now
sitting correctly on the bench.
29. Replace the drip tray.
30. Fill the water reservoir with water and
position it on to the machine.
